Objective: The aim of this study was to identify high- and low-risk subgroups of patients with lymph node (LN) metastasis in presumed early-stage endometrioid endometrial cancer (EC) patients.
Methods: Clinicopathologic data of presumed early-stage endometrioid EC patients (n=361) treated with lymphadenectomy between March 2000 and July 2022 were analyzed. None of the patient had definite evidence of LN metastasis in a preoperative magnetic resonance imaging (MRI). A received operating characteristic curve analysis was conducted to define the sensitivity and specificity for the combined preoperative risk factors for LN metastasis, which was determined by multivariate analysis.
Results: Nineteen patients (5.3%) had LN metastasis. Multivariate analysis identified cervical stromal invasion on MRI (odds ratio [OR]=4.386; 95% confidence interval [CI]=1.020-18.852; p=0.047), cornual location of tumor on MRI (OR=36.208; 95% CI=7.902-165.913; p<0.001), and lower uterine segment/isthmic location of tumor on MRI (OR=8.454; 95% CI=1.567-45.610; p=0.013) as independent prognostic factors associated with LN metastasis. Patients were categorized into low- and high-risk groups according to risk criteria. Significant differences in the rates of LN metastasis were observed between the two groups (0.4% vs. 22.2%, p<0.001).
Conclusion: Approximately 95% of presumed early-stage endometrioid EC patients did not have LN metastasis. A model using tumor location was significantly correlated with the risk of LN metastasis. Even in presumed early-stage endometrioid EC patients, therefore, tumor location should be investigated to determine whether to perform LN assessment.

Introduction: Mature teratomas (MT), also known as dermoid cysts, are benign ovarian tumors frequently diagnosed in women of reproductive age. Malignant transformation, though rare, occurs in 0.2 % to 3 % of cases, with squamous cell carcinoma (SCC) being the most prevalent form.

Given the challenge of reliably detecting encoding deficits, this study examined whether the item-specific Encoding Deficit Index, presumably resistant to attentional fluctuations, is sensitive to early Alzheimer's disease (AD), and explored its neural basis for clinical application. Results showed that the index significantly predicted hippocampal volume in individuals with early-stage AD, especially in the input-processing subfields. Receiver operating characteristic analysis confirmed its ability to differentiate individuals with very mild AD from cognitively healthy controls.
